Investment in Sustainable Industries

Sustainable practices are gaining traction among Southeast Asian economies. Nations like Indonesia are beginning to invest more in green technologies and sustainable energy solutions. This transition not only addresses environmental concerns but also positions these countries as leaders in the emerging green economy.

Challenges on the Path to Growth

While the prospects for Southeast Asia are promising, several challenges remain. Political instability, fluctuating commodity prices, and the impact of global economic shifts can hinder growth. Countries must prioritize stability and transparency to attract foreign investment, which is crucial in a competitive landscape.

The Role of ASEAN Collaboration

ASEAN plays a critical role in fostering cooperation among member nations. By harmonizing regulations and encouraging cross-border trade, ASEAN can enhance economic integration, making the region more resilient to external shocks. This collaboration is essential for countries like Indonesia, Malaysia, and Thailand to collectively navigate challenges and seize opportunities.
